The OruxMaps manual states: After installation, OruxMaps will start with an online map. The maps that are available online are configured in the map folder (on the sdcard):  oruxmaps/mapfiles/onlinemapsources.xml.  My total OruxMaps' SD card content shown in Windows Explorer on my PC is as follows: ComputerXT1039SD cardAndroiddatacom.orux.oruxmapsfiles.  However, I found ComputerXT1039Internal storageoruxmapsmapfiles subsequently, although I had selected 'Move to SD card' in the OruxMaps App info on my 'phone already.

I requested a map from http://garmin.openstreetmap.nl/">http://garmin.openstreetmap.nl/ in Mapnik style.  I copied the resulting gmapsupp.img to the mapfiles folder.  Following a few unsuccessful attempts to see my .gmapsupp.img, I understood I should touch the 'Reset map sources' button in the 'ONLINE' 'OFFLINE' page.  Unfortunately, the map does not display like Mapnik whatsoever: the information is there but in a very basic style.  I guess such .img maps require an accompanying mapstyles file?  Has any user advice to offer on this subject?

Hello;



For historical reasons, the 'sdcard' directory is the internal storage.



If you want openstreet maps, you should test the mapsforge maps, for example in openandromaps.org



Garmin format is not the best option for that kind of maps.
